Question Mitsubishi Factory Ipod Kit

Just wondering if anyone else knows any thing about this. I was on the Canadian Mitsu site yesterday and noticed that under accessories for the 06 Lancer was listed a Ipod adapter for $285 and a Ipod harness for $57. I was just interested to know if anyone had this already and how it sounded. This might finally be the answer to all of our wishes for a decent Ipod conection for our factory HU's. Although it is a bit on the expensive side, I would be willing to dish out that money if it actually was decent. Without my 6-disc changer, I am finding that I just don't have enough tunes in the car and I hate having to constanly change discs.

Originally Posted by ralliart 04 21
any way to get the part number for that adapter?
MZ607411EX- iPod adapter
MZ598118EX- harness needed if using adapter along with OEM in-dash 6-disc
